Output 834f77a1dadb755ba697aa44ed4c7072cfef171d70c1374633ae771e953c5e76:5

value
370589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a6c29165d547ec003266153c84f8abb61acd95 OP_EQUAL
address
3MAhd6PXvzh6d5JYDpqEFcoQz8aBSZs3Lz
transaction
834f77a1dadb755ba697aa44ed4c7072cfef171d70c1374633ae771e953c5e76
spent
true